  • Cuba 173 - Something to smile about.

    The street shoe repairers ("Zapatero") are a hardy bunch but also some of the poorest workers, and they don't have too much to smile about, just imagine the smell!



    Shoes in Cuba are the same price as here, expensive for people living on a $ a day.
    My smelly (but new for the holiday) gifted Skechers seemed to cheer him up!
